Heer wrote:Really hoping for an eastern front or late western front sd kfz 222 :D
I am glad to see a new tooling too. The first released 222 is kinda generic so U can take it as eastern front 1942.

Dragon really didn't do any homework on this one, which is a shame. The hull represents a mid-late verison (no armored hubs on wheels, later stowage arrangement, later vision ports, raised mesh cover etc.) which entered assembly lines around 1941, so it couldn't take part in French campaign, not talking about Polish one. DAK version is OK. Shame Dragon doesn't have any feedback channel like HM does.
